Job Summary
Sets up and operates various conventional and/or numerically controlled machining centers on the most complex and difficult jobs. Works from blueprints, sketches, planning sheets, verbal instructions, and/or engineering, tooling, or equipment information. Contributes to lean initiatives to increase productivity and reduce costs. Works independently with minimum guidance in a team environment.
Responsibilities
- Run multiple machines efficiently, requiring simultaneous operations. Adapt or improvise tooling to achieve results where operations require a broad knowledge of production machining technology, operating skills, and shop techniques along with diversified experience.
- Set up, adjust, and operate a variety of conventional and/or special-purpose machines to perform the most diversified and difficult production operations on work having close and exact tolerances, several dimensional relationships, unusual contours, and dimensional and finish requirements.
- Interpret customer requirements from blueprints, complex drawings, engineering specifications, quality directives, charts, tables, sketches, and verbal instructions.
- Interface with engineering to resolve drawing errors, suggest design changes, and solve product/process problems.
- Implement manufacturing methods using standard production machines, materials, and tooling. May advise and assist with tooling design.
- Make complex setups, which may include multiple workpiece stations, utilizing custom and standard holding devices.
- Develop and define processes with limited documentation, as required.
- Troubleshoot and resolve machining problems.
- Responsible for machining and checking parts to maintain a high level of quality and efficiency.
- Inspect finished parts for conformance to specifications by visual examination and utilize precision measuring tools such as gauges, calipers, micrometers, comparators, and surface plate techniques. May be required to use a coordinate measuring machine (CMM). Ensure equipment is calibrated according to schedule.
- Routinely maintain equipment to ensure cleanliness, accuracy, and reliability specific to division requirements.
- Accurately and regularly perform statistical process control (SPC) specific to division requirements.
- Use advanced shop mathematics, which may include trigonometry, and general knowledge of metal characteristics and other processing requirements.
- Actively contribute to lean initiatives by identifying and providing suggestions for improvement. Effectively apply lean concepts and tools in the work area.
- Provide guidance or assistance in coordinating workload priorities to make appropriate accommodations based on business demand.
- Observe all company policies and procedures, including safety rules, and maintain a clean and orderly work area.
- Train and mentor less experienced team members.
- Perform other related responsibilities, as requested.
